Baker's Cyst: Pain behind the knee with fullness and pain suggest a possible baker's cyst. A baker's cyst is a natural outpouching of the knee joint that can get full of knee joint fluid and can make it difficult to move the knee. This should however be evaluated by an orthopedic specialist for a proper diagnosis.
